Runbook §7 — Vellamark markdown pipeline rollback

If rendered pages show escaped HTML after a deploy, the sanitizer stage is likely running twice. Drain the render queue first, then restart the pipeline workers in order: parser, sanitizer, emitter. Confirm a sample page renders correctly before reopening traffic. Record the rollback decision against the build token that appears below.

trace token, kajeg-tadup: htk31_ea4436123ab4c9e337062126feef2c5

14:07 — Scalewhisk recipe-scaling calculator began returning zeroed quantities for any recipe above 12 servings. Cause: integer truncation introduced in the fraction-normalization patch. 14:12 — alerts fired on conversion-error rate. 14:19 — on-call rolled traffic to the previous release; errors cleared within two minutes. 14:31 — bad release yanked from the Fennel deploy ring. Follow-up: add property tests for serving multipliers above 10. Roll-forward fix verified against the trace recorded below.

session token of yajep-hahaf = htk31_bdf9e6857d57a699ce425c2d94acb7d

Ticket: Missed pick-up, replacement lock for safe. The scheduled collection of the replacement lock assembly for the Marwick branch safe did not occur yesterday. The unit remains boxed and sealed at the Delvane Security workshop front counter. Please re-book the run for the next available slot and confirm the driver carries the work-order copy. The courier hand-over instruction follows below.

dispatch memo: the silmir norius courier leaves the ulaiel ledger at gate 8946 under passcode 174913

## Deployment

Hey reviewer — PortionPal (our recipe-scaling calculator) ships as a single container behind the Grelling load balancer. Nothing exotic: stateless app, Postgres for saved recipes, and a tiny Redis cache for unit conversions. Secrets come from the Hollowbrook vault at boot, never baked into the image. Scaling math runs in-process, so there's no worker fleet to audit. Deploys go through the Fennwick pipeline with a manual approval gate for prod. The full set of runtime configuration values the service boots with is listed below.

service settings:
[kelax]
team = caswyn
access_code = ac_c41040
owner = briius.praix
host = kelax.qirvanlabs.corp
port = 9200
peer = sormir.halixhq.internal
salt = f8d36025
pin = 3766